Prototype Structural Testing Of Full Size Bridge Girder

16
For the first time, on 14th September, DTSB has engaged IKRAM QA Service S/B to certify a destructive load proof test of a full scale prestress bridge girder in flexure strength test. The beam weights up to 30 tonnes and has a total length of 29.5m. At the same time, DTSB has also invited various organisations to participate in the destructive test, which consists of 15 officers from JKR Perak, 50 undergraduate students from University Technology Petronas (UTP), approximately 20 post-graduate students from University Putra Malaysia (UPM), and 4 local consulting engineers.

Official Opening of Malaysia’s First & The World’s Longest UHPdC Motorway Bridge

2
21st May 2011 marks a historical day for Dura Technology Sdn. Bhd. and Negeri Sembilan because it was the grand opening of the Kg. Linsum Motorway Bridge and the presentation of certificate by Malaysia Book of Record (MBOR) as a recognition that this is indeed Malaysia First Longest Ultra-High Performance ‘ductile’ Concrete. The guest of honor was the Menteri Besar of Neger Sembilan, YAB Datuk Seri Hj. Utama Mohamad Hj. Hassan. Also present, Datuk Ir. Dr. Roslan Md Taha, the director of Jabatan Kerja Raya Negeri Sembilan. There were around 500 guests that include the enthusiast and grateful villagers, JKR and state officers.
